Adding a little salt (more than a little) in somethings does wonder . The perfect partner for tea are my fennel biscuits, they are soft and buttery just like a shortbread biscuits yet the salt and fennel cut through the richness of these making them the ultimate savory sweet thing.
Fennel Biscuits
Ingredients
- 1 3/4 cup flour
- 1/2 cup butter
- 1/4 cup sugar
- 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/4 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1 tablespoon fennel seeds
- 1 egg
Directions
- In a large bowl beat butter until is light and fluffy about 3 – 4 minutes.Add in the sugar and beat again until smooth.
- Add in the egg an beat again.
- Add in rest of the ingredients and mix well
- Cover the dough with plastic wrap and refrigerate for 15 minutes
- Place the dough onto a well floured surface and roll out to 1/4 inch thick
- Cut the biscuits using a cookie cutter nay shape or size you want.
- Place the cut biscuits on to a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
- Bake for 12 – 15 minutes.
